Geertson Dam
Geertson Dam is a dam in Lemhi, Idaho and has an elevation of 8,806 feet. Geertson Dam is situated nearby to Sacajawea Peaks.Places of Interest Nearby

Sacajawea Peaks
Peak
Sacajawea Peaks is a summit in the U.S. states of Montana and Idaho. The peaks were named for Sacajawea, an Indian guide on the Lewis and Clark Expedition.
